When family and friends of Eugene "Gip" Brooks gathered in Colchester to say good-bye to the 73-year-old retired bus driver, who died March 1, his memorial service was especially poignant for many of his former co-workers at the Vermont Transit Company.
For Chris Andreasson, 56, general manager of Vermont Transit, Brooks' passing also marked the end of the line for a company he's been with for more than 35 years.
